Julia Becker: Root Orbit ~ Where the Spirit Meets the Bone
Julia Becker's installation plays in the vertical airspace
in the museum entrance, a place where forces of gravity and natural light take
precedence, a space that breathes into the other galleries, and is, in a sense,
at the heart of the museum. Becker says of her project, "I explore states of
floating and transience; grounding and displacement; gravity and time; regeneration
and decomposition; swimming, orbiting, free falling and filtration."

Becker's
installation is the fourth of five exhibitions of the New Spaces/New Visions series sponsored by the Andy Warhol
Foundation. After an initial site visit in 2007, Becker will use natural and
found materials to complete her installation during a residency at MAM in May
2008. The installation will be featured
in a full-color catalogue featuring all five invited installation artists.
